什么是java 介绍一款编译器呗适合java的?
介绍一款编译器呗适合java的?
我不知道为什么我不选择eclipse?在开发Java时,Idea比elipse好。如果您想使用简单而免费的工具来编写java文件进行学习,记事本和visualstudio代码是很好的工具。
windows系统上有哪些免费的C语言编译器、JAVA的编译器和Python编译器?你有什么推荐?
C/C使用GCC。Python是免费的,可以从官方网站下载。在记事本中(您也可以使用vs代码和其他更好的编辑器),设置编译器GCC/g、调试器GDB、解释器Python和调试器PDB的路径,然后简单地配置环境变量来创建您自己的轻量级ide。网上有教程,我就是这么做的。代码编辑、编译、运行、调试都没有问题。然而,用户体验远远低于专业ide,如vs和pychar。喜欢折腾,可以自己玩
编译和运行工具都是JDK。您可以从sun的网站下载编译器,这意味着有许多开发工具。任何程序源代码都是一个文本文件,只需使用记事本。但是现在,JBuilder、eclipse和Java是更流行的NetBeans JBuilder是免费的。过去的荣耀不再存在。现在主流是eclipse和NetBeans。Eclipse是由Eclipse基金会支持的。NetBeans来自sun公司。
java的编译器是什么?
1javac:sun公司编译器,JDK默认内置编译器。
2. Eclipse编译器:org.eclipse.jdt网站.核心u版本.jar这里的版本是特定的版本号。
3.Apache Maven编译器插件:maven3.0默认编译器为javax.tools.java编译器(JDK1.6或更高版本)默认编译器:plexus编译器javac在默认情况下也是sun编辑器javac。
JAVA有哪些主流的编译器呢?
感谢您的邀请。方舟最近备受关注。作为华为推出的编译软件,它无疑是基于Android的,Android是基于Java的。因此,Ark肯定会支持Java的编译。
至于C语言等,如果ark编译器的目标不仅仅是Android,而是华为自主开发的系统,那么这个编译器更可能兼容所有的编程语言。如果华为愿意实施这一点,并非不可能。只需添加适配器。
Ark编译器主要是针对Java作为上层应用语言的机器代码这一过程进行性能优化。具体实现只有华为自己理解,具体优化点非常复杂,涉及从编程语言到操作系统的编译原理。
目前,方舟编译器很厉害,但我不知道它的实际效果。如果我们能解决Android手机应用于操作系统需要很长时间的痛点,那么我们就能解决底层技术的关键痛点,这是非常优秀的。
当然,也有声音说华为方舟只是“炒饭”。走谷歌走过的老路并非不可能。毕竟,谷歌是Android的创始人,华为多少要向谷歌的技术理念学习。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。